The Book Of Matthew Ch 3-4 Preparing The Way

In Matthew chapters 3 and 4, we see John the Baptist preparing the way for the kingdom of heaven, followed by Yahushua’s baptism and His testing in the wilderness. After fasting forty days and nights, Yahushua faced temptation from Satan, yet He resisted by standing firm on the Word of Yahuah. Reading this reminds me of my own journey. What stands out to me most is how Yahushua answered Satan’s temptations with scripture itself. Yet, Satan also knows the Word and even twists it, as we see in Matthew 4:5–6 when he quotes scripture to test Yahushua. This reminds me to stay alert, because the enemy can come disguised as an angel of light or even use people who are open to his influence. For me, reading scripture repeatedly helps write it on my heart so I can remember it in times of testing.
